An interesting find indeed Dee.

I do find his use of colour, line and shape fascinating. He has a real feel for sweeping shape and inticate pattern whilst at the same time being strongly connected with nature; his repeated layers remind me of the textures of wood grain and rock but he uses them as part of flesh or as the structure of the heart - which he depicts in his anatomical form.

I particularly like the juxtaposition of animal and human; indeed his birds brought to mind the photographs of Zipporah. I love cielo cielo - such a sense of strength and freedom. :x
